Curve Brushes
In ZBrush, there are a variety of different curve brushes. Each of these brushes act differently, but they all work to achieve a similar output. Most of them are used to create curves, these can be things such as hair, accessories, horns or many more things.
One of the more common curve brushes is the Curve Tube brush, which can be used to create things such as hair. The brushes can be used by drawing upon an existing sculpt in the pattern/shape you would like the sculpt. This will create a line, and a tube/model that follows that line.
